OBJECTIVE: To assess knowledge regarding head and neck cancers (HNCs) in 2020, factors associated with knowledge of the role of human papillomavirus (HPV) in HNCs, and factors associated with exposure to Oral, Head and Neck Cancer Awareness Week (OHANCAW). STUDY DESIGN: Cross-sectional survey. SETTING: Online. METHODS: The survey was distributed to 517 participants via a paid panel and utilized US Census-built quotas to represent the US population. RESULTS: Participants surpassed 50% awareness rates in only 5 of 10 (50.0%), 2 of 6 (33.3%), and 5 of 9 (55.5%) preselected answer choices for subsites, risk factors, and signs/symptoms of HNCs, respectively. Knowledge of HPV's role in oropharyngeal cancer was also low, at 30.6%. However, of the controlled variables, exposure to OHANCAW was closely associated with knowledge of HPV's role in HNC (odds ratio, 10.25; 95% CI, 5.36-19.62). Women and elderly individuals were less likely to be exposed to OHANCAW, while those with higher education, those who drink heavily (>4 drinks/d), and current but not former tobacco users were more likely to be exposed. CONCLUSIONS: Knowledge of HNCs and the causal role of HPV remains suboptimal, though our results suggest that OHANCAW remains a viable educational pathway. However, certain at-risk populations, such as former smokers and older individuals, whom we may not be effectively reaching and screening, represent a priority for future outreach efforts.

Importance: Merkel cell carcinoma is an aggressive, cutaneous, neuroendocrine cancer that is increasing in incidence. Understanding why the incidence of Merkel cell carcinoma is increasing through underlying factors, such as age effects, calendar period of diagnosis effects, and birth cohort effects, can help guide resource allocation and design of screening programs. Objectives: To evaluate the associations of patient age, calendar period of diagnosis, and birth cohort with the increasing incidence of Merkel cell carcinoma and to provide new incidence projections to 2030. Design, Setting, and Participants: A cross-sectional retrospective study with age-period-cohort analysis and incidence projection modeling using data from the Surveillance, Epidemiology, and End Results Program database of 9 registries from 1987 to 2016 was conducted among 3720 patients with Merkel cell carcinoma. Statistical analysis was conducted from October 20, 2019, to July 29, 2020. Exposures: Age effects (ie, physiology), period of diagnosis effects (ie, changes in diagnostics and clinical awareness), and birth cohort effects (ie, environmental risk factors) over time were assessed. Main Outcomes and Measures: Incidence rates of Merkel cell carcinoma. Results: Among the 3720 patients in the study (2200 male patients [59.1%]; median age, 77 years [interquartile range, 68-84 years]), during the period from 2012 to 2016, the age-adjusted Merkel cell carcinoma incidence rate was 0.66 per 100 000 (95% CI, 0.62-0.70), which represented a 3.5-times (95% CI, 3.0-4.2) increase from 1987 to 1991. The incidence of Merkel cell carcinoma increased with patient age across calendar periods and birth cohorts; the highest incidence rate was observed for those aged 85 years or older, with an age-adjusted rate from 2012 to 2016 of 14.6 per 100 000 for men and 5.5 per 100 000 for women. Although the birth cohort effect has continued to increase over time, the calendar period of diagnosis effect has started to plateau. It is projected that there will be 3023 new cases of Merkel cell carcinoma in 2020 and 5130 new cases in 2030, increased from an estimated 1933 cases in 2010. Conclusions and Relevance: The slowing down of the period effect (ie, changes in diagnostics and awareness) found in this longitudinal cohort study suggests that part of the initial increased incidence of Merkel cell carcinoma was associated with increased detection. However, the projected increase in incidence rate is likely associated with the aging population and increasing risk factor exposure in more recent birth cohorts.

OBJECTIVE: The aim of the study was to characterize the epidemiology and treatment outcomes of head and neck (HN) osseous-site tumors. METHODS: Descriptive analyses and multivariate Cox regressions were performed to analyze the effect of surgery on overall survival (OS) utilizing the National Cancer Database (2004-2016). RESULTS: Of 2449 tumors, surgery was utilized in 84.5% of cases. OS was worse in osteosarcoma (5-year OS: 53.4% [SE: 2.5%]) compared with cartilage tumors (5-year OS: 84.6% [SE: 1.8%]) (log-rank P < .001). Treatment regimens that included surgery were associated with improved OS on multivariate analysis (hazard ratio [HR] 0.495 [95% CI: 0.366-0.670]). Positive margins were found in 40.8% of cases, and associated with decreased OS in osteosarcomas (HR 1.304 [0.697-2.438]). CONCLUSION: Treatment that included surgery was associated with an increased OS within our cohort of HN osseous-site tumors, although the rates of positive margins were >40%. These findings may be limited by inherent selection bias in the database.

OBJECTIVE: Oral cavity cancer is the most common malignant disease of the head and neck. The natural course of the disease is poorly characterized and unavailable for patient consideration during initial treatment planning. Our primary objective was to outline this natural history, with a secondary aim of identifying predictors of treatment refusal. STUDY DESIGN: Retrospective review of adult patients with oral cavity cancer who refused surgery that was recommended by their physician in the National Cancer Database. METHODS: Demographic, tumor, and survival variables were included in the analyses. Multivariate Cox regressions as well as univariate Kaplan-Meier analyses were conducted. RESULTS: Patients who were older, uninsured, had government insurance, or had more advanced disease were more likely to go untreated. Survival among untreated patients was poor, but there was a small proportion of patients surviving long term. Five-year survival rates ranged from 31.1% among early-stage patients to 12.6% among stage 4 patients. CONCLUSION: Although the natural course of oral cavity cancer carries a poor prognosis, there are a number of patients with longer-than-expected survival. The survival estimates may provide supplemental information for patients deciding whether to pursue treatment. In addition to age and extent of disease, system factors such as insurance status and facility case volume are associated with a patient's likelihood of refusing treatment. LEVEL OF EVIDENCE: 4.
